Creating components that underpin collision safety performance through advanced press technologies
Vehicles can be impacted from a variety of directions. To protect occupants from any angle of impact, car body frame parts must have the ability to absorb the shock of collisions and prevent cabin deformation. To achieve this, frames are designed with both rigid and soft areas to ensure they crumple in ways that minimize the danger from impacts. Additionally, electric vehicles need structures that prevent the battery from being impacted or deformed. To create such structures, each component of a car body frame varies in thickness, strength, and size and also needs to have complex shapes.
